I think I see what's happening now. The key part of the changelog for x86-efi-Calling-__pa-with-an-ioremap-address-is-invalid.patch read, "The intention of init_memory_mapping() usage is to make EFI virtual address unchanged after kexec. But in fact, init_memory_mapping() can not handle some memory range, so ioremap_xxx() is introduced as a fix. Now we decide to use ioremap_xxx() anyway and use some other scheme for kexec support, so init_memory_mapping() here is unnecessary. IMHO, init_memory_mapping() is not as good as ioremap_xxx() here." but that's bogus - init_memory_mapping() is not unnecessary, it plays a vital role when an EFI_RUNTIME_SERVICES_DATA region appears after the last E820_RAM region, which is what is happening in this case. Looking at the dmesg output these regions are where the problem occurs, EFI: mem188: type=2, attr=0xf, range=[0x000000007eef1000-0x000000007eef9000) (0MB) EFI: mem189: type=0, attr=0xf, range=[0x000000007eef9000-0x000000007eeff000) (0MB) EFI: mem190: type=6, attr=0x800000000000000f, range=[0x000000007eeff000-0x000000007ef00000) (0MB) The initial init_memory_mapping() only maps upto 0x7eef9000 (mem188 being the last E820_RAM region because EFI_RUNTIME_SERVICES_DATA regions are marked as E820_RESERVED), [ 0.000000] init_memory_mapping: 0000000000000000-000000007eef9000 [ 0.000000] 0000000000 - 007ee00000 page 2M [ 0.000000] 007ee00000 - 007eef9000 page 4k Without the patch applied, efi_ioremap() will call init_memory_mapping() for mem descriptor 190 above, and extend the direct kernel mapping table to include the EFI_RUNTIME_SERVICES_DATA region. With the patch applied, this no longer happens, instead we try to ioremap_cache() the region and I don't think mapping that region into vmalloc space will work properly.
